Reimagining The Met with Charles and Ray Eames
06.18.25 for The Metropolitan Museum of Art
The sound of flutes paired with scenes of animated fountains introduces the film Metropolitan Overview: A Proposal for a Central Guide to the Collections of The Metropolitan Museum of Art. The Eames Office, spearheaded by husband-and-wife designers Charles and Ray Eames, produced it as part of their proposal for the Museum’s then-Director Thomas Hoving in 1975.
